加入收藏 | 设为首页 | 会员中心 | 我要投稿 温州站长网 (https://www.0577zz.com/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

Sql server 数据库、模式和表空间的使用

发布时间:2022-10-13 02:00:41 所属栏目:MsSql教程 来源:转载
导读: Sql server 数据库、模式和表空间的使用
sql-serveroracle11gmigration
Sql server 数据库、模式和表空间的使用,sql-server,oracle11g,migration,schema,tablespace,Sql Server,Oracle11g,

Sql server 数据库、模式和表空间的使用

sql-serveroracle11gmigration

Sql server 数据库、模式和表空间的使用,sql-server,oracle11g,migration,schema,tablespace,Sql Server,Oracle11g,Migration,Schema,Tablespace,我们正在进行sql server 2000到Oracle 11g的数据迁移。Sql server有4个必须迁移的数据库。这4个数据库用于6个不同的独立应用程序。Oracle安装在Unix服务器中。我们是否可以为每个sql server数据库创建一个数据库和不同的模式,或者我是否需要创建多个数据库,或者我是否可以使用单个数据库、单个模式和多个表空间或任何其他过程来维护性能?您可以创建多个Oracle数据库。或者,您可以创建具有多个模式的单个数据库。或者mssql数据库空间,您可以使用单个模式创建单个数据库,如果所有对

我们正在进行sql server 2000到Oracle 11g的数据迁移。Sql server有4个必须迁移的数据库。这4个数据库用于6个不同的独立应用程序。Oracle安装在Unix服务器中。我们是否可以为每个sql server数据库创建一个数据库和不同的模式,或者我是否需要创建多个数据库,或者我是否可以使用单个数据库、单个模式和多个表空间或任何其他过程来维护性能?

您可以创建多个Oracle数据库。或者,您可以创建具有多个模式的单个数据库。或者,您可以使用单个模式创建单个数据库,如果所有对象名称都是唯一的,则可以将所有内容放在其中

最相似的方法通常是创建一个包含四个模式的Oracle数据库。如果两个不同的SQL Server数据库中的对象具有相同的名称,那么将提供四个独立的名称空间。每个服务器一个Oracle数据库通常可以提供最佳性能,因为您没有在内存中分配多个SGA和PGA,也没有运行多组后台进程

Oracle中的表空间是一个完全独立的概念。它们与名称空间或权限无关。它们只允许您确定哪些对象驻留在哪些物理数据文件中。除非有非常不寻常的事情发生,否则表空间与性能无关。您可以让所有四个模式中的对象使用一个表空间。或者可以创建四个单独的表空间。或者可以创建多个表空间,每个表空间都有来自不同模式的对象。我猜最简单的方法是为每个模式创建一个表空间,这样您就可以分别管理每个应用程序的磁盘空间分配。

非常感谢Justin,他将创建一个包含四个模式的Oracle数据库。

(编辑:温州站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!